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Setmore
- Free plan limited to 4 users maximum
- Free plan limited to 200 appointments per month
- Live receptionist add-on limited to US only
- Custom enterprise pricing not published
Zcal
- Zcal branding stays on the free booking page, so the tier that is otherwise generous is not usable as a customer facing page for a business that cares how it looks.
- Paid tier prices are not stated plainly in the product documentation and third party sources disagree on the figure, so the paid step up has to be confirmed on the vendor pricing page before budgeting for a team.
- SMS reminders are credit metered on paid tiers, so a high volume booker can exhaust the allowance and be pushed up a tier by message count rather than by needing any feature.
- The integration list is short next to established competitors, and there is no deep native CRM object writing, so a sales team that wants bookings to create and update CRM records will need automation glue.
- It is a small vendor in a category dominated by much larger companies, which is fine for a personal booking link and a real consideration if booking is a core business process you cannot afford to migrate off in a hurry.

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Setmore: How much does Setmore cost?
Setmore is free for up to 4 users. Pro plan costs $5/user/month with annual billing or $12/user/month with monthly billing. An Enterprise plan with custom pricing is available for larger organizations.
SourceZcal: Is the free plan actually usable?
Yes. Unlimited booking links and unlimited calendar connections, which is more than most competitors allow, but Zcal branding stays on the page.
Setmore: What features are included in the Free plan?
The Free plan supports up to 4 users and includes unlimited appointments, payment acceptance, branded booking page, mobile app, email reminders and confirmations, integrations, and team collaboration tools.
SourceZcal: What do you pay for?
Team features, round robin and collective events, branding removal, custom fonts, SMS reminders and custom domains.
Setmore: What is the difference between Setmore's Free and Pro plans?
Pro adds SMS and email reminders, branded mobile app, removal of Setmore branding, customer blocking, Google Reviews integration, custom notifications, and priority support. Pro supports unlimited users versus 4 on Free.
SourceZcal: Can I take payment for bookings?
Yes, through the Stripe connection at the point of booking.
Setmore: Does Setmore provide customer support?
Yes, all plans include 24/7 human support. The Pro plan includes priority support access.
SourceZcal: Does it do round robin?
Yes, on the paid tiers. Round robin and collective events are not on the free plan.
